Eco-Friendly Bathroom Materials You'll Love
While modern bath layouts often emphasize aesthetics, eco-friendly materials are becoming crucial for homeowners seeking sustainability. Natural stone, reclaimed wood, and bamboo are increasingly popular choices due to their reduced environmental impact. These materials not only improve the aesthetic beauty of a bathroom but also promote longevity and durability.
Additionally, low-VOC paints and finishes are becoming mainstream, providing enhanced indoor air quality while avoiding compromising style. Water-efficient fixtures constructed from recycled materials additionally support an environmentally conscious approach, helping to lower both monthly bills and carbon footprint.
Along with these choices, sustainable tiles manufactured from glass or ceramic present unique designs while being recyclable. Homeowners are also exploring alternatives like cork flooring, valued for its renewable qualities and comfort underfoot. Embracing these eco-friendly materials not only revitalizes spaces but also reflects a pledge to environmental stewardship, making bathrooms both beautiful and sustainable.

Eternal Vintage Elements for Distinctive Charm
Timeless vintage elements are more and more captivating homeowners who seek to bring their bathrooms with distinct charm. Using antique fixtures like clawfoot tubs and pedestal sinks adds a old-world ambiance that contrasts beautifully with modern design. The application of patterned tiles, suggestive of bygone eras, introduces texture and visual interest, while soft pastel colors call to mind a sense of vintage elegance.
In addition, period-style lighting fixtures, including sconces and chandeliers, act as focal points, boosting the overall aesthetic. Homeowners are equally preferring reclaimed lumber embellishments, which provide character and integrity to the environment. Decorative items, like ornate mirrors and classic organizational systems, additionally strengthen the charm without overloading the look. By merging these elements with contemporary features, a well-proportioned mix is formed, facilitating a bathing area that feels both enduring and appealing. Embracing vintage design not only respects the bygone era but also develops a one-of-a-kind haven.

What Represents the Mean Cost of a Bathroom Remodel in 2026?
In 2026, the typical price of a bathroom renovation ranges from $10,000 to $25,000, depending on factors like size, materials, and the extent of updates, reflecting different tastes and financial plans among property owners.

Do I Need a Permit for Bathroom Renovations?
In most cases, obtaining a authorization is required for bathroom renovations, notably when pipes, electrical, or structural alterations are involved. Homeowners should consult local regulations to confirm compliance and steer clear of potential fines or project delays.

What Are the Most Standard Blunders to Sidestep in Bathroom Remodeling?
Frequent issues in bathroom remodeling involve inadequate planning, neglecting to set a financial plan, disregarding ventilation, ignoring plumbing concerns, and picking trendy designs over timeless functionality. Attention to detail can significantly bolster the undertaking's achievement and longevity.
